Inner Harbor Mixed Use Development

Syracuse, New York

The shoreline of Onondaga Lake and the surrounding area was once a major tourist attraction with amusement parks, restaurants, and hotels. Many years of abuse by manufacturing and oil companies left this area a polluted eyesore. The Inner Harbor and Onondaga Lake region is now experiencing a rebirth. When completed the SIH community will have hotels, restaurants, apartments, and offices. This neighborhood will not only change the skyline of our city, but more importantly, will restore this area to the vibrant attraction that it once was. Project objectives were to maximize the use of the available land and preserve the existing waterfront promenade, organize vehicular circulation to reinforce pedestrian, and waterfront connectivity throughout the development, incorporate the zoning mandated building materials of brick, stone, and metal panels to develop a unique design vernacular for the new Syracuse Inner Harbor.
